Hey — welcome aboard! I'm handing off the Keyhaven password-reset revamp. The new token flow is live in staging; email templates are done, SMS path still stubbed. Watch the rate limiter, it's touchy. Everything you need to run the service locally is in the settings block below.

config for kahag-tafop:
WENWYN_PIN=7412
WENWYN_TENANT=fenion
WENWYN_METRICS_HOST=metrics.wenwyn.zemvarnet.local
WENWYN_SEAL=seal_cafee3b9
WENWYN_STANDBY_TEAM=praox

Nice work on the segment splitter for the Veltrix transcode farm. One concern: plugin authors may assume the worker pool scales linearly, but beyond eight concurrent GPU sessions the scheduler on Orvane nodes starts thrashing, and your retry loop will amplify that. Please clamp your chunk duration and backoff multiplier to the farm defaults rather than hardcoding, since ops tunes these per fleet. For reference, the current production values used by the Veltrix scheduler are as follows.

constants for yaduf-fahag:
BUDGETS = {
    "kelix": 528,
    "briwyn": 734,
}

**Q: How does the merge job decide which customer record survives?**

When reviewing changes to the Cindermark dedupe pipeline, note that candidate pairs are scored on normalized name, postal region, and account age; the record with the longer activity history is kept as canonical, and the loser is tombstoned, never deleted. Reviewers should verify that merges write a reversible journal entry, since support may need to unwind a bad merge. Unwinding requires access to the merge journal vault, which opens with the recovery passphrase given below.

unlock words, bawef-kahap: sorax-sorir-quenys-aldok